Aglaia odorata is a species of flowering plant in the family Meliaceae notable for its fragrant flowers and use in traditional medicine and perfumery. Native to parts of Southeast Asia and southern China, it has been cultivated and naturalized in numerous regions and referenced in botanical literature and horticultural catalogs. A compact evergreen shrub or small tree, the species produces pinnate leaves and clusters of small, yellow to orange flowers with a sweet scent noted in horticultural guides and botanical keys. Studies report terpenoids, flavonoids, and rocaglamide derivatives with bioactivity evaluated in pharmacological assays at institutes like the Max Planck Institute, the National Institutes of Health, and the Pasteur Institute. Reports of antimicrobial, anti-inflammatory, and cytotoxic activities appear in peer-reviewed literature and are cited in reviews by organizations including the WHO and national health research councils; however, clinical evidence and regulatory assessments by agencies such as the FDA and EMA remain limited.
